Chinese Character, Han Character.

 

 

1. Origin

Chinese Character which is called Hanzi in China has been developed in continent of China.

 

 

2. Used by Asian countries

As People had moved from China to other countries, Chinese character has spreaded out to the countries.

So the countries used the Chinese character as their major alphabet.

Japanese called it Kanji and Korean called it Hanja. 

But it was not their own language as Korean, Japanese and Vietnamese are quite different from Chinese.

Anyway the most of countries in Asia didn't have their own character, so they had to use Chinese character.

 

 

3. Chinese Character does not have their sound.

Chinese Character had developed from picture. 

image.png

 

Because of that, Chinese character shows their meaning itself.

However Chinese character doesn't have their sound. Even Chinese people couldn't unify their pronounciation.

 

Therefore people who use Chinese character had difficulties of sounding and teaching.

The way of pronounciation among countries were quite different. 

For example, moon is /yuè/ in China, /wɔl/ in Korea, /getsu/ in Japan. 

 

That was very inconvenient. They had to teach themselves meaning, sound and related their own language from Chinese character.

They had to write their official documents in Chinese character but that was very diffrerent from their own language.

Therefore they made another alphabet system that can be able to write their own language.

However they could not ignore Chinese character, so they made them by just simplifying Chinese character.
 

Ancient Korean made extra alphabet system idoo by just simplifying Chinese character.

It mixed meaning and similar sound of Chinese character to present Korean language.

4. Japanese character Kana.

Japanese people wanted to have their extra alphabet system too. 

So they created Japanese alphabet Kana from Chinese character.

The main creation rule was similar to Ancient Korean idoo.

It was very reasonable and efficient solution because people could not use if they just created whole new character system.

 

 

 

5. Korean Hangul

Korean new alphabet system Hangul was created by the great King Sejong in Chosun dynasty.

The King Sejong created the alphabet to teach poor and uneducated people.

They had no money and no political power to teach themselves, and Chinese character was too difficult to learn.

 

The most of character systems were not created by one person. They not created but developed by a number of people among thousands of years.

So the King Sejong created Hangul from Human oral shape.
